Core Viewpoint - Safe and Green Development Corporation has commenced construction on its Sugar Phase I project in South Texas, which aims to address the growing demand for high-quality housing in the region [1][2][3]. Company Overview - Safe and Green Development Corporation, formed in 2021, focuses on real estate development using prefabricated modules made from wood and steel, aiming to create innovative and sustainable housing projects across various income and asset classes [4]. - The company has a majority-owned subsidiary, Majestic World Holdings LLC, which has developed a real estate AI platform designed to integrate various stakeholders in the real estate market [4]. - Another subsidiary, MyVONIA Innovations LLC, offers an AI-powered personal assistant to enhance productivity for individuals and businesses [4]. Project Details - The Sugar Phase I project will consist of 5 single-family homes, marking a significant step in SG Devco's strategy to provide quality housing in South Texas [2][3]. - Construction has progressed rapidly, with the foundation already poured and framing expected to be completed shortly [3]. Leadership Insight - David Villarreal, CEO of SG Devco, emphasized the importance of starting construction on Sugar Phase I as a response to the increasing housing demand in South Texas and as a foundation for future developments [3].
